# File rubygems/commands/which_command.rb, line 4
def initialize
super 'which', 'Find the location of a library file you can require',
:search_gems_first => false, :show_all => false
add_option '-a', '--[no-]all', 'show all matching files' do |show_all, options|
options[:show_all] = show_all
end
add_option '-g', '--[no-]gems-first',
'search gems before non-gems' do |gems_first, options|
options[:search_gems_first] = gems_first
end
end
# File rubygems/commands/which_command.rb, line 26
def execute
found = false
options[:args].each do |arg|
arg = arg.sub(/#{Regexp.union(*Gem.suffixes)}$/, '')
dirs = $LOAD_PATH
spec = Gem::Specification.find_by_path arg
if spec then
if options[:search_gems_first] then
dirs = gem_paths(spec) + $LOAD_PATH
else
dirs = $LOAD_PATH + gem_paths(spec)
end
end
# TODO: this is totally redundant and stupid
paths = find_paths arg, dirs
if paths.empty? then
alert_error "Can't find ruby library file or shared library #{arg}"
else
say paths
found = true
end
end
terminate_interaction 1 unless found
end
# File rubygems/commands/which_command.rb, line 57
def find_paths(package_name, dirs)
result = []
dirs.each do |dir|
Gem.suffixes.each do |ext|
full_path = File.join dir, "#{package_name}#{ext}"
if File.exist? full_path and not File.directory? full_path then
result << full_path
return result unless options[:show_all]
end
end
end
result
end
